#133d33 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#133d33 is composed of 7.5% red, 23.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.4%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 165.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 15.7%. #133d33 color hex could be obtained by blending #267a66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#133d33 color description : Very dark cyan.
#133d33 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#133d33 has RGB values of R:19, G:61,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1260851.
